Cyclops, 1915-17 (b/w photo) by Harris & Ewing (1905-45); Private Collection; (add.info.: USS Cyclops (AC-4) was one of four Proteus-class colliers built for the United States Navy before World War I. The loss of the ship and 306 crew and passengers without a trace within the area known as the Bermuda Triangle some time after 4 March 1918 remains the single largest loss of life in U.S. Naval history not directly involving combat. )
